Reverse

A Tudor portcullis and side chains with crown above, dividing value, date below.

Script: Latin

Lettering:
W G
THREE 1953 PENCE

Engraver: William Maving Gardner

House of Windsor (1917 to date), Elizabeth II (1952-2022), Pre-decimal issues (1953-70).

The standard weight of these coins was 105 grains.

Obverse die varieties:

Obv 1 (Set issue) I of LIZ further from corner, corner to one side of H of BETH, shallow portrait;
Obv 2 (Circulation) I of LIZ closer to corner, corner more central to H of BETH, recut portrait;
